Freshness

Freshness is one of the most important factors determining the quality of your coffee. Whether you're buying your beans in large quantities or from a local roaster, it's vital that they are fresh and ready to use. This is because fresh coffee beans are more flavourful and less oxidation. It's also essential to keep your coffee beans in a proper storage to prolong their shelf life.

Depending on the kind of coffee maker you own depending on the model, you might be in a position to grind your own beans before using them in the coffee brewing process. Bean to cup machines have an hopper that you can place your choice of beans, and they'll automatically grind them to the right size for brewing. The beans are then transferred into a brewing area, and hot water is added. This will result in freshly brewed cups of coffee.

The best way to test the freshness of your beans is to smell them. The beans should have a strong and pleasant scent that promises a tasty cup of coffee. If the beans don't have an intense and pleasant smell they're probably to be past their prime. They should be thrown out.

Aside from smelling the beans, you can also check their colour and appearance. A good batch of beans will be dark brown and shiny. They should have a uniform size and shape. If the beans have a dull color or have shrink, they're past their prime.

Another method to test the freshness of your beans is to place a small amount of them into a plastic bag and seal it tightly. Leave it on the counter for a night. If the beans are fresh, they will puff because of an outgassing carbon dioxide. If they're flattened the beans aren't fresh.

There are a variety of arabica coffee beans each with its own unique taste and character. The region of origin is an important factor in determining the overall quality of the coffee. Certain varieties are heirloom varieties that have been handed down through generations, while others have been created by crossing various species of Coffea. These are typically hybridized to ensure that they can thrive in high elevations and resist insects like coffee leaf rust.

Some of the most popular arabica coffee beans are SL28 which is a hybrid between Typica and French Mission. This variety is drought-resistant and has a great cup quality. It is also resistant to corrosion. Catimor is a hybrid of Caturra & Timor is a different arabica. It is tolerant to high altitudes, and produces large beans, which are sometimes called elephant beans.
